A0A1I8PQT3Hepatocyte growth factor-regulated tyrosine kinase substrate; Essential role in endosome membrane invagination and formation of multivesicular bodies, MVBs. Required during gastrulation and appears to regulate early embryonic signaling pathways. Inhibits tyrosine kinase receptor signaling by promoting degradation of the tyrosine-phosphorylated, active receptor, potentially by sorting activated receptors into MVBs. The MVBs are then trafficked to the lysosome where their contents are degraded. (820 aa)
